SolutionsProbable CausesSymptom
One or more of the compon-
ents in the paper path is mark-
ing the paper.
Spots or lines appear at regular
intervals on the prints.
1. Print the Repeating De-
fects pages.
At the control panel, touch
Device > Support > Sup-
port Pages > Repeating
Defects.
2. To determine the cause,
measure the distance
between the print defects.
27.8 mm (1.1 in.): Drum
Cartridge
52.0 mm (2.1 in.): Drum
Cartridge
94.2 mm (3.7 in.): Drum
Cartridge
82.4 mm (3.24 in.):
Fuser
94.2 mm (3.7 in.): Fuser
18.8 mm (0.74 in.):
Transfer Belt
63.5 mm (2.5 in.):
Transfer Belt
56.5 mm (2.2 in.):
Transfer Roller
3. If the repeating defects
match one of these dis-
tances, replace that item.
Copy and Scan Problems
If the copy or scan quality is poor, refer to the following table.
SolutionsSymptoms
There is debris on the CVT glass or the second-
side scanning lens assembly. When scanning,
the paper from the document feeder passes
over the debris on the glass surfaces, resulting
in lines and streaks. Clean all glass surfaces with
a lint-free cloth. For details, refer to Cleaning
the Scanner.
Lines or streaks only present in copies made
from the document feeder.
